Commence by measuring the width and peak from the tough opening at multiple factors. If there’s much more than a 1-inch difference between measurements, you might require to adjust the opening or pick another window dimension.

If your house was built in advance of 1978, hunt for an installer who is aware how to manage lead paint to the sills and moldings, advises Tom Kraeutler, host of The cash Pit home-enhancement radio present. The Environmental Security Agency provides a databases of properly trained and Accredited “direct-Secure Qualified contractors.” A handful of states, stated on that EPA site, have their unique packages.

Fill any holes with Wooden filler and ensure you have solid wood in which you'll screw the new window in the frame for balance. If you discover ruined or rotten Wooden, eliminate it and Minimize new wood to switch it. Connect new pieces with screws and wood glue.
